What is a Search Engine?

A search engine is a type of software that creates indexes of web sites based on the titles of the web pages and the content of the web pages. It creates a database of web sites by searching the web with a program called a spider.

The search engine has an interface that allows users to search its database by typing in words or phrases related to what they’re looking for. The search engine returns results based on something called an algorithm, which is a very complex formula that determines the order of those results.
